I didn't know that "My Country, 'Tis of Thee", the the unofficial national anthem of US until 1931, used the same tune as "God save the Queen".
It will be funny had US continued using that song as national anthem. Let's say during international sport event where the national anthem of the team is played before the game starts. US and UK will be playing the same tune should they play against each other. |
